标签: c++ llvm abi
我认为每个专业的C ++开发人员都知道在C ++中编写一个跨不同编译器的共享库是多么困难。这是因为C ++(和C)没有标准的ABI。缺乏ABI的主要原因似乎是性能损失。
看看LLVM和Clang这个神话似乎正在倒下。 Clang和LLVM提供了性能优化的极大可能性。
标准化的C ++ ABI(以及为什么不是模块系统)降低C ++性能呢?